Ignition Supply Power Circuit Low Voltage
2014-2016 Chevrolet Spark EV Electric Motor
Description
The PCM detected low voltage on its ignition supply power circuit. The ignition power circuit provides run/start voltage to the PCM.
Symptoms
- Check Engine Light
- Engine stalling
- Poor performance
- Intermittent no-start
- Multiple erratic codes
Common Causes
- Faulty ignition switch
- Loose ignition power connection
- Blown fuse
- Damaged wiring
- Corroded ignition switch connector
Diagnostic Steps
- Test voltage at PCM ignition power circuit
- Check ignition switch output
- Inspect ignition power fuse
- Test wiring for resistance
- Check connector at ignition switch
Repair Notes
Check ignition switch, fuse, and wiring. Replace ignition switch if voltage output is low.
